The concentric cylinder viscometer shown in Fig. P1.88 has a cylinder height of \(10.0 \mathrm{~cm}\), a cylinder radius of \(3.0 \mathrm{~cm}\), and a uniform gap between the cylinder and the container (bottom and sides) of \(0.10 \mathrm{~cm}\). The pulley has a radius of \(3.0 \mathrm{~cm}\). Determine the weight required to produce a constant rotational speed of \(30 \mathrm{rpm}\) if the gap is filled with:

(a) water,

(b) gasoline,

(c) glycerin.
